Wire Mesh Applications: From Construction to Art
Wire mesh presents a surprisingly broad range of applications, extending far beyond its traditional role in construction and infrastructure. While it remains a crucial component for reinforcing concrete structures, fencing, and sieving materials, wire mesh has also emerged as an surprising material in the realm of art and design. Artists employ the inherent texture and sturdiness of wire mesh to create detailed here sculptures,wall installations, and even wearable pieces. The malleability of wire mesh allows for fluid shapes, while its open structure creates a sense of transparency. From utilitarian applications to artistic expressions, wire mesh continues to transform as a versatile material that bridges the gap between practicality and creativity.
Wire Mesh: A Versatile Material
Wire mesh is a incredibly versatile material with a wide range of uses. Its durability and malleability make it an ideal choice for countless projects. From agriculture, to filtration, wire mesh plays a vital role in our daily lives. Whether you need a durable fence or a precise sieve, there is a variety of wire mesh to fulfill your specific needs.
- Some common uses for wire mesh include:
- Construction: Reinforcing concrete, creating safety barriers
- Fabrication: Conveying materials, protecting equipment
- Crop Production: Protecting crops from pests, making animal cages
- Purification: Removing impurities from liquids or gases
